The Problem

The EU Carbon Removals Certification Framework (CRCF, Regulation 2024/3012) entered into force December 2024. The first certification methodologies for permanent carbon removals (DACCS, BioCCS, Biochar) and carbon farming (agroforestry, peatland rewetting, afforestation) land in April 2026. By 2028, a unified EU registry will track every certified unit.

Project developers — from farmers implementing agroforestry to biochar producers to DACCS operators — face a brand-new compliance stack: methodology-specific MRV (Measurement, Reporting, Verification), EU registry submission, additionality documentation, permanence monitoring, and biodiversity co-benefit tracking (mandatory for carbon farming). There's no turnkey software to handle this. Current tools are either built for Verra/Gold Standard's older voluntary frameworks or are enterprise-grade solutions priced for large corporations.
